About the job:
The Metrology & Validation team is responsible for the maintenance, qualification and validation of laboratory analytical instruments and equipment in multiple laboratories and departments. Metrology projects include instrument/equipment purchase, qualification/validation, and new software implementation.
We require an experienced Project Manager to support the planning, readiness, and track execution of team projects. With your help we will ensure success by clearly defining, coordinating, managing and tracking all projects in scope of the Metrology team.
“Day in the job”
Daily attendance of project update/stakeholder meetings and weekly team meetings. Daily management of Power Project schedules and updates from key contributors. Working across EU and US teams to drive implementation of project management practices
